OLD RESIDENT DIES
Mrs. Samuel Neff, an old settler of Illinois passed away at the home of her daughter, Mrs. Dan Peters, Wed. at eleven thirty. She had been sick about three weeks getting worse last Sunday and gradually grew weaker. Mrs. Neff was born in Lancaster Fairfield County Ohio, June 10, 1818. At the age 22 she married Samuel Neff. She become the mother of eleven children, six of whom preceded her to the great beyond. The 5 yet living are Susan, Margaret, Samuel, Daniel and Simon. She moved to Fayette County Ill in 1849. They lived on a farm in Vandalia. During her life her husband and four sons were called to join the north in the war of ‘61 In 1876 her husband died leaving her alone in life. She moved to Sandoval and she lived there practically ever since with her daughter, Mrs. Dan Peters. Mrs. Neff was a great religious worker being a member of the Christan Church. Only feedleness kept her away from all services in recent years. Mrs. Neff lived to be over one hundred years old. She was one of those heroic souls that have by her life made this country great. Thru wealth and proverty, sickness and health, war and peace, she remained true like thousands of others and in loosing her the worlds truly looses one to whom it owes much. One by one the older ones are slipping away from use. Death as the Reaper. Comes And we all must bow. Funeral services will be held Saturday morning at the house at 10 A.M. L. O. Byerly will officiate Feb. 3, 1919
